Output a156cba8797a31a35be4f850e82638c594855ba688efbfa63d32b891e8a86a69:41

value
718572
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5f0cc19005d846a4d058794f19a72ba5e9cea782 OP_EQUAL
address
3AMbQ5SDZWHwJ8gMHQzFcWyzjtfyaBLyfP
transaction
a156cba8797a31a35be4f850e82638c594855ba688efbfa63d32b891e8a86a69
spent
true